Originally Posted by surfjax87
Those wheels are sick on that color and the drop looks good.

Nice bike rack, I need something like that. I'm not gonna put my trunk rack on my G. How easy is it to take it on and off?
thanx all, it is an '09

Bike rails comes off an on easy (5 min for both), however, if you plan on taking off the actual bars, you should put a little tape to mark where the bars were attached....
I, on the other hand, plan on keeping the bars in the winter time and loading them up with the ski attachment.
